Seda | The Princess and The Crown

In Brazil, there was never a product designed for the care of Black children’s hair. The “The Princess and The Crown” campaign, by Seda in partnership with Disney, was created to promote representation and self-esteem in Black girls, highlighting their beauty. The initiative is part of the “Juntinhos”, a line designed for kids aged 3 to 12.

One of the campaign’s key highlights was the creation of an exclusive animation featuring Princess Tiana from The Princess and the Frog, where she appears with her hair down for the first time. This was designed to provide new positive references for Black children, encouraging pride in their identity and natural beauty.The campaign also featured the Brazilian actor Lázaro Ramos and his daughter, Maria Antônia, reinforcing the importance of representation from an early age. With this approach, Seda and Disney aimed to boost the self-esteem of Black girls by showing that their hair is beautiful just the way it is.
